Robert Francis Bell (born January 25, 1948) is an American former professional
defensive lineman in the National Football League (NFL) for the Detroit Lions and the St. Louis Cardinals. He played college football at the University of Cincinnati.[1]
He played eight years in the NFL from 1971 to 1978.
